Improved search for massive neutrinos in π+e+ν decay

D. I. Britton, S. Ahmad, D. A. Bryman, R. A. Burnham, E. T. H. Clifford, P. Kitching, Y. Kuno, J. A. Macdonald, T. Numao, A. Olin, J. M. Poutissou, and M. S. Dixit
Phys. Rev. D 46, R885(R) – Published 1 August 1992
PDFExport Citation

Abstract

Evidence of massive neutrinos was sought in the π+e+ν decay spectrum with the background from the πμe decay chain highly suppressed. Upper limits (90% C.L.) were set on the neutrino mixing parameter |Uei|2<107 in the mass region 50<mν<130 MeV/c2.
